Qurban for using customs data for prevention of smuggling & money laundering

PESHAWAR: Collector Customs Qurban Ali Khan has stressed the need for using the customs data for prevention of smuggling and money laundering.

He said this while speaking to a meeting at the Model Customs Collectorate Peshawar on Tuesday.

He said that a very small part of customs data has been utilized to generate statistics while a large part of which goes untouched. The use of big data might help to remove the losses being faced by importers and exporters.

The meeting was also attended by Deputy Collector and Assistant Collectors along with the PRO to Collector and staff of the Customs House Peshawar and AFU FBR Peshawar.

The collector was informed about the steps being taken by the Air flight Unit at the Bacha Khan International Airport Peshawar to facilitate the passengers and prevent smuggling which resulted in seizure of good number of cases in FY 2016-2017.

The collector was also apprised that imports through BKIA have been increased while AFU FBR Peshawar has generated record revenue of millions during the month of June.

Qurban Ali Khan appreciated the role of Inspector Muhammad Azhar Naeem, Hawaldar Abdul Rashid and Sepoy Ijaz Ahmad for seizure of SUISSE brand’s 27 kg gold at the Bacha Khan International Airport.

The AFU FBR Peshawar has the role to add extra revenue to the collection of the MCC Peshawar through smart seizure of contraband goods and by detection of suspicious chances of smuggling, he added.
